MilitaryS/Sgt Norman A Sampson 359BS, 303BG, 8AF in the 'Office'.
Assigned to 359BS, 303BG, 8AF USAAF. 25 x combat missions. Ditched in North Sea 6-Sep-43 in B-17 42-3002 'Old Squaw'. Picked up by ASR Returned to duty (RTD). ETD.
Awards: DFC, AM (3 OLC), WWII Victory, EAME.

This photo is not Norman Sampson but Earl J. King….. a member of Sheets Crew for 22 missions and also flew 7 other missions with different pilot
Air Medal w/Oak Leaf Clusters/DFC/EAME Ribbon
Photo should be identified as T/Sgt Earl J. King, BT gunner on the 303rd BG/ 427th BS Major Robert W. Sheets Crew, in position inside the ball turret of a B-17 Flying Fortress.
